If you're planning to retire in 2030, the countdown has officially begun. Four years may sound like plenty of time, but that period is when you should be focusing on financial moves that allow you to end your career with more confidence. Here are three to start with.
When you're in the process of building wealth for retirement, going heavy on stocks can make a lot of sense. Though there's risk, when retirement is 10 years away or more, you have time to ride out market downturns and come out ahead.
